三、row 是动词还是介词?

row是动词也是名词,动词的意思是划,名词的意思是行,排,列。希望能够采纳!

学英语要给出单词使用的语境。下面摘自剑桥词典,名词。

row

UK [rəʊ] US [roʊ] noun

LINE 行

ESSENTIAL countable

■a line of things, people, animals, etc. arranged next to each other 一排;一行;一列

•a row of houses/books/plants/people/horses一排房屋/一排书/一行植物/一队人/一队马

•We had seats in the front/back row of the theatre.我们坐在剧场前/后排。

countable

■Row is also used in the names of some roads (用于一些道路的名称中)路,街

•Prospect Row普罗斯派克特街

in a row

■one after another without a break 接连地;连续地

•She's been voted Best Actress three years in a row.她已经连续三年当选为最佳女演员。

UK [rəʊ] US [roʊ] noun

MOVING THROUGH WATER 在水中移动

countable usually singular

■when someone makes a boat move through water using oars (= poles with flat ends) 划(船)

They've gone for a row to the island.他们划船去那个岛了。

UK [rəʊ] US [roʊ] noun

a hard / tough row to hoe US

■a difficult situation to deal with 难以应付的情况

•Teachers have a tough row to hoe in today's schools.老师现时在学校里处理的工作很棘手。

UK [rəʊ] US [roʊ] verb intransitive or transitive

■to cause a boat to move through water by pushing against the water with oars (= poles with flat ends) 划(船)

•The wind dropped, so we had to row (the boat) back home.风小了,我们只好划船回家。

[raʊ] noun

ARGUMENT 争吵

IMPROVER countable mainly UK

■a noisy argument or fight 争吵,吵架;打斗

•My parents often have rows, but my dad does most of the shouting.我父母经常吵架,但大部分时间都是我爸在那里扯着嗓子嚷嚷。

•What was a political row over government policy on Europe is fast becoming a diplomatic row between France and Britain.这本来是一场关于政府对欧洲政策的政治争论,却很快演变成法国和英国两国之间的外交摩擦。

[raʊ] noun

NOISE 噪音

only singular mainly UK

■loud noise 大的噪音,响声,闹声

•I can't concentrate because of the row the builders are making.建筑工人弄出那么大噪声,我没法集中注意力。

[raʊ] verb intransitive mainly UK informal

■to argue, especially loudly (尤指大声地)争吵,吵闹

•My parents are always rowing (about/over money).我父母总是(为了钱的事情)吵个不休。
